Home > System > U-Safety Call System
 
 
This service aims to raise the survival rate of the Korean people by delivering rapid and proper first aid, made possible by the online enrollment of personal information and the delivery of the enrolled information to the 119 Briefing Room and the Moving-out Group if the principal and/or his/her agent relays the information via phone.
Provides nationwide service by building an integrated beneficiary DB in NEMA
Upon the receipt of a report, the call is received and the beneficiary is automatically identified.
Outputs references, including the beneficiary¡¯s medical history, in the order for moving out
Protects the private information relayed to it through the use of the DB security tool
All citizens will be provided with the safety services they need wherever they may be and whenever they may need such services.
Raises the patient survival rate by providing first aid via customized service
Analyzes statistical information in various ways to generate insights regarding the existing relevant policy
